Curve 93450s1

93450 = 2 · 3 · 52 · 7 · 89



Data for elliptic curve 93450s1

Field Data Notes
Atkin-Lehner 2+ 3+ 5- 7- 89+ Signs for the Atkin-Lehner involutions
Class 93450s Isogeny class
Conductor 93450 Conductor
∏ cp 8 Product of Tamagawa factors cp
deg 2519040 Modular degree for the optimal curve
Δ 748534500000000 = 28 · 33 · 59 · 7 · 892 Discriminant
Eigenvalues 2+ 3+ 5- 7-  2  6 -4 -2 Hecke eigenvalues for primes up to 20
Equation [1,1,0,-3897950,-2963743500] [a1,a2,a3,a4,a6]
Generators [869400035036:-446130786498926:3307949] Generators of the group modulo torsion
j 3353533423990239797/383249664 j-invariant
L 4.5353319175534 L(r)(E,1)/r!
Ω 0.10744605564946 Real period
R 21.105157801718 Regulator
r 1 Rank of the group of rational points
S 0.99999999961317 (Analytic) order of Ш
t 2 Number of elements in the torsion subgroup
Twists 93450cx1 Quadratic twists by: 5
